WebEave: An eave is the lower border of the roof that overhangs the wall usually located in the first three feet of a roof. Undereave vent: Undereave vents are intake vents located under the eaves of the roof that help draw cool dry air into the attic. The aluminium eaves beam is designed for use with canopies and carports. guitarra hello kitty squierWebSep 7, 2024 · Eaves are the part of a roof that hang over the exterior walls of a building. Depending on their architectural style, eaves can be wide or narrow. Wide eaves push the edges of the roof farther away from the walls of a building.
